Centennial Olympics Soccer Half Dollar
2019-08-20 Tue
The United States of America had issued this commemorative half dollar with the theme of soccer in the year 1996. This commemorative quarter dollar was issued to commemorate Atlanta Centennial Olympics Games and program of the United States Olympic Committee. The surcharges from the sale of these coins will be used to fund a variety of organization and projects that benefit the public.The obverse of this coin depicts the design of two women playing soccer. The reverse of this coin depicts the design of the mark of the Atlanta Committee for the Olympics Games. The highlight of this symbol is the Olympic Flame, the Olympic Torch, the Olympic Rings, a Greek column, and a "100" to mark the centennial of the modern Olympic Games.
